I think I played most of those at one point or another. I remember Trouble, and it was by Kohner--they had the patent on the "Pop-O-Matic", which was used in a few other games as well. It would appear that Hasbro has the rights to "Trouble" these days, but Hasbro seems to have bought out a lot of the old board game companies in general.
